Stefano Battaglino has been suspended from tennis for 4 years after testing optimistic for a banned steroid.
The 25-year-old Italian supplied a urine pattern at an M15 match in Morocco in September of 2022, which was discovered to include metabolites of clostebol. Clostebol—an anabolic androgenic steroid—is banned underneath Part S1 of the World Anti-Doping Company Prohibited Listing. Testing optimistic for clostebol carries a compulsory provisional suspension.

Battaglino, who has been suspended since February of 2023, requested a listening to earlier than an unbiased tribunal convened by Sport Resolutions. The listening to was held remotely in October 2023.
The previous world No. 760 argued that his violation was unintentional and that his sanction ought to be additional lowered on grounds of no fault or negligence or no vital fault or negligence.
Nevertheless, the unbiased tribunal decided that Battaglino didn’t show the supply of the clostebol and subsequently discovered that the anti-doping rule violations have been intentional.
Consequently, the tribunal discovered he was not eligible for any reductions under the presumptive four-year sanction.
Battaglino’s suspension runs from February 1, 2023 till midnight of January thirty first, 2027, the International Tennis Integrity Agency announced. The participant’s outcomes from the date of the optimistic check are additionally to be disqualified, with forfeiture of rating factors and prize cash.
Throughout the sanction interval, Battaglino is prohibited from enjoying in, teaching at, or attending any tennis occasion approved or sanctioned by the members of the ITIA (ATP, ITF, WTA, Australian Open, Roland Garros, Wimbledon and US Open) or any nationwide affiliation.
